Supposedly the Allure is the largest cruise ship. Let me explain why that isn't great. 5200 passengers means over crowded and annoying. I have to wait in long lines from coffee, elevators , re boarding . Screaming kids everywhere. It has four pools which are the size of glorified hot tubs. Crammed so full of people you can't even get in. The food is terrible. Everything decent is an up charge. Bigger isn't better in this case. It just means frustration and a lot of time in your state room to avoid the crowds. I'm Frustrated
